Output 76690e053b944bc36a37a3c20573bc9f57b469e0dc009e22dd2ec7a17db105dc:10

value
6692238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ca72fa108a5518e21bd4901d1d34e03986df86a4 OP_EQUAL
address
MSMcTugQdsNGvvredxLpPg3Fyeozg32s77
transaction
76690e053b944bc36a37a3c20573bc9f57b469e0dc009e22dd2ec7a17db105dc
spent
true